What does a homeworking travel agent do? π΄π«
A home-based travel agent helps clients plan and book holidays, honeymoons, cruises, and other leisure travel experiences ππ . With the support of a travel franchise, you gain access to systems, suppliers, training, and marketing resources πποΈ which means you can focus on building client relationships and crafting unforgettable trips π¬π.
What skills do you need to become a homeworking travel agent? π€β¨
You donβt need previous experience in travel, but these key skills will help you shine π
π Passion for travel
Your excitement for travel will inspire and build trust with your clients.
π£οΈ Great communication
Being a good listener and clearly explaining travel options makes all the difference.
π Attention to detail
Youβll be managing bookings, preferences, and timings so accuracy matters.
π₯οΈ Tech confidence
Youβll use online booking tools, email, CRM systems and social media.
π€ Customer-first attitude
A helpful, proactive approach will keep clients coming back and referring you.
How to market yourself as a homeworking travel agent π²π’
Running your own travel business means building your personal brand and attracting the right clients. Hereβs how
π₯ Start with your network
Tell your friends, family and connections that you're now a travel agent. They could be your first clients or biggest supporters.
πΈ Use social media
Post regularly on platforms like Instagram and Facebook. Share destination tips ποΈ, special offers π·, client feedback β and holiday inspiration π·.
π§ Find your niche
Focus on what you love. Family holidays, luxury escapes, cruises π’ or tailor-made trips. This helps you attract people who want exactly what you offer.
π£οΈ Collect reviews and testimonials
Happy customers are your best marketing tool. Ask for a quick review or a few kind words to share online.
π§ Start a simple newsletter
Keep in touch with your contacts through email. Share helpful advice, travel updates, or exclusive deals once a month π°βοΈ.
How to choose the right travel franchise for you π€π
Not all travel franchises are the same. Hereβs what to look for before joining one
π Quality training
Look for flexible, online training that you can complete around your schedule, with continued access to learning as you grow.
πΈ Fair commission structure
Understand how much of each booking youβll keep. Make sure the split is clear and works for you.
π€ Ongoing support
Choose a franchise that offers mentoring, regular catch-ups and help with growing your business, not just an initial setup.
π§° Great systems and tools
From booking platforms to marketing templates, check whatβs included to help you run your business smoothly and professionally.
π± Brand values that match yours
If sustainability or customer care matters to you, find a franchise that reflects those values π³π.
